I think two factors that keeps it from being as fondly remembered are:

  1. They couldnt really have good fights and were under stricter rules from Broadcast Standards… Spidey never threw a standard punch at anyone. After Power Rangers debuted, people were all about anti violence and that affected Spideys action

  2. They reused animation WAY TOO much. So many flashback scenes, various webslinging shots. Hell, it was so bad that I remember seeing spidey swinging around with a bomb strapped to his wrist from an early episode where he was bound to Jameson in later episodes.

The censorship on Spider-Man was hysterical. They have vampires on the show but can’t say or show blood so have Morbius crave plasma instead and sucks blood through his hands. Let’s have the Punisher on the show even though he can’t kill anyone. The Sinister Six had to be renamed the Insidious Six. Can’t kill Mary Jane so throw her into a multiverse portal.
